Principal AI Consultant with 20+ years of experience in software engineering, specializing in AI solutions and cloud architecture. I help organizations unlock the power of AI through strategic consulting, mentoring, and hands-on development.
- AI Strategy & Implementation - Designing and deploying intelligent systems
- Cloud Architecture - Building scalable solutions on Azure
- Technical Leadership - Mentoring teams and driving innovation
- Speaking & Training - Sharing knowledge at conferences and workshops
Languages & Frameworks: C# .NET React TypeScript JavaScript Python
AI & Cloud: Azure AI Agents OpenAI Prompt Engineering Intelligent Applications Multi-Agent Systems Cognitive Services AI Foundry
Daily Tools: Visual Studio Code GitHub Copilot
- AI Agents & Multi-Agent Workflows
- Advanced Prompt Engineering Techniques
- Azure AI Foundry & AI Tools
- AI Performance Evaluation & Optimization
- Coding Assistants & Developer Productivity Tools
| Project | Description | Tech Stack |
|---|---|---|
| π€ AI Agent Workshop | Comprehensive workshop on building intelligent AI agents | AI Agents, Multi-Agent Systems |
| π‘ AI Examples | Collection of practical AI implementation examples | OpenAI, Azure AI, .NET |
-
Building Secure Approval Workflows with Microsoft Agent Framework and AG-UI
Implementing secure approval workflows for AI agents with sensitive tool operations
-
Working with Structured Data in AI Agents
Using JSON Schema to enforce structured outputs in AI agents
-
Supercharging AI Agents with MCP Tools
Integrating Model Context Protocol tools with Azure AI Foundry Agents
-
My Development Workflow using GitHub Copilot
Strategies and tips for maximizing productivity with GitHub Copilot
-
Building MCP Servers with GitHub Copilot
Creating custom MCP servers and testing them with VS Code
-
Building Smarter AI Workflows Using Multi-Agent Solutions
Key characteristics and patterns for designing scalable multi-agent systems
-
Are Your AI Answers Good Enough?
Strategies for evaluating and improving AI response quality
-
Extending RAG with Dynamic SQL Queries
Dynamic query generation for intelligent data retrieval
-
Extending RAG with database tools
Advanced RAG techniques for database interactions
-
Integrating external tools with Large Language Models
Building powerful virtual assistants with tool integration
-
Creating an AI assistant with your own data
Implementing RAG patterns for personalized AI experiences
2025 - Microsoft Agent Framework Explained: Smarter Workflows, Better Tools, Bigger Demo
Hands-on look at whatβs new in ππ’ππ«π¨π¬π¨ππ ππ ππ§π π π«ππ¦ππ°π¨π«π€
2025 - DDD By Night
Evolution of AI Agents
2025 - New Breakpoint: S5 Ep4 | Agents, Orchestration & MCP: Peeking Inside the AI Toolkit
Exploring AI Agents, Orchestration, and Model Context Protocol (MCP)
2025 - Melb.NET Meetup: Inside the AI Toolbox
Patterns, Tools, and Guardrails for AI Development
2025 - AgentConf 2025: From Bots to Brains
Patterns for Building Intelligent AI Agents
2025 - App-in-a-Day Workshop
Building intelligent applications with the right AI tools
2025 - GitHub Copilot hands-on workshop
AI-assisted coding using GitHubb Copilot




